Description

The Internet is a network of the networks and the most efficient communication highway that connects people through various devices (cellphones, tablets, MACs, PCs) around the globe. This course provides a fresh and current perspective on networking and network management. Use of a top-down approach sparks student’s interest in learning how the Internet applications work. This is also a high growth area where many of the recent revolutions in technology (Facebook, Twitter, Snapchat, Instagram, Linkedin) have been occurring. The concept of network management is introduced. Network Management focuses on the deployment, integration, and coordination of hardware, software, and human elements to monitor, configure, analyze, evaluate and control networks in real-time.
Prerequisites: EN 102, COM 101
